SkyStone Conservatory of the Arts began many years ago as shared idea amongst a family of women that had a vision of a place of connection. A creative space to merge arts education, healing arts, community, and a passion for helping others. The idea became a reality in 2017 with the opening of SkyStone Conservatory of Arts in Webster Groves, MO. Founder Barbara Craig, along with her daughters Jennifer Medina and Deborah Fahnestock, expanded their dance center into a space that would bring more people together in the spirit of artistic practice. In their beautiful new home in Webster Groves, MO, Dance Project St. Louis became SkyStone Conservatory of the Arts, an arts education center that is focused on enhancing life through the Arts.
